Fixed three critical bugs preventing UITextInput from working:

1. **hitTest() missing textinput handler**: The hit test function only checked
   for button, slider, and checkbox types. Clicks on text input fields were
   never detected.

   FIX: Added textinput case to hitTest() in UIContext.cpp

2. **dispatchMouseButton() missing textinput handler**: Even if hit test worked,
   mouse button events were not dispatched to text input widgets.

   FIX: Added textinput case to dispatchMouseButton() in UIContext.cpp

3. **Keyboard event collision**: SDL_KEYDOWN was publishing events for printable
   characters with char=0, which were rejected by UITextInput. Printable chars
   should only come from SDL_TEXTINPUT.

   FIX: Only publish SDL_KEYDOWN for special keys (Backspace, Delete, arrows, etc.)
   Printable characters come exclusively from SDL_TEXTINPUT events.

Changes:
- UIContext.cpp: Added textinput handlers to hitTest() and dispatchMouseButton()
- UITextInput.cpp: Added debug logging for gainFocus() and render()
- UIModule.cpp: Added debug logging for widget clicks
- test_ui_showcase.cpp: Fixed keyboard event handling (KEYDOWN vs TEXTINPUT)

Tested: Text input now gains focus (border turns blue), accepts keyboard input,
and displays typed text correctly.

GroveEngine 🌳

Modular C++ Engine Architecture for Rapid Development with Hot-Reload

GroveEngine is a lightweight, modular engine architecture designed for blazing-fast development iteration (0.4ms hot-reload validated) and optimized for Claude Code workflows.

Key Features

  • 🔥 Hot-Reload 0.4ms - Validated blazing-fast module reloading
  • 🧩 Modular Architecture - Clean separation via interfaces (IEngine, IModule, IIO, IModuleSystem)
  • 🚀 Development Velocity - Edit → Build → Hot-reload < 1 second total
  • 🤖 Claude Code Optimized - 200-300 line modules for AI-friendly development
  • 📦 Autonomous Builds - Each module builds independently (cmake .)
  • 🔌 Progressive Scaling - Debug → Production → Cloud without rewriting

Architecture Overview

grove::IEngine (Orchestration)
├── grove::IModuleSystem (Execution strategy)
│   ├── SequentialModuleSystem (Debug/test - 1 module at a time)
│   ├── ThreadedModuleSystem (Each module in thread - TODO)
│   └── MultithreadedModuleSystem (Thread pool - TODO)
├── grove::IModule (Business logic - 200-300 lines)
│   └── Your modules (.so/.dll hot-reloadable)
└── grove::IIO (Communication)
    ├── IntraIO (Same process - validated)
    ├── LocalIO (Same machine - TODO)
    └── NetworkIO (Distributed - TODO)

Current Status

Implemented & Validated

  • Core Interfaces (13): IEngine, IModule, IModuleSystem, IIO, ICoordinationModule, ITaskScheduler, IDataTree, IDataNode, IUI, ISerializable
  • Debug Implementations (Phase 2 - Pre-IDataTree):
    • DebugEngine - Comprehensive logging and health monitoring
    • SequentialModuleSystem - Ultra-lightweight execution
    • IntraIO + IntraIOManager - Sub-millisecond pub/sub with pattern matching
    • ModuleFactory - Dynamic .so/.dll loading system
    • EngineFactory, ModuleSystemFactory, IOFactory - Factory patterns
  • Hot-Reload System - 0.4ms average, 0.055ms best performance, perfect state preservation
  • UI System - ImGuiUI implementation with hybrid sizing

⚠️ Compatibility Note

Current implementations use pre-IDataTree API (json config). The architecture evolved to use IDataNode for configuration. Implementations need adaptation or recreation for full IDataTree compatibility.

🚧 TODO

  • Adapt implementations to use IDataTree/IDataNode instead of json
  • Implement ThreadedModuleSystem and MultithreadedModuleSystem
  • Implement LocalIO and NetworkIO
  • Create concrete IDataTree implementations (JSONDataTree, etc.)

Philosophy

Micro-Context Development

  • Small modules (200-300 lines) for AI-friendly development
  • Autonomous builds - Zero parent dependencies
  • Hot-swappable infrastructure - Change performance without touching business logic

Progressive Evolution

// Start simple (MVP)
DebugEngine + SequentialModuleSystem + IntraIO

// Scale transparently (same module code)
HighPerfEngine + MultithreadedModuleSystem + NetworkIO

Complexity Through Simplicity

Complex behavior emerges from the interaction of simple, well-defined modules.

Contributing

This engine uses an architecture optimized for Claude Code development. Each module is autonomous and can be developed independently.

Constraints:

  • Modules 200-300 lines maximum
  • Autonomous build: cmake . from module directory
  • JSON-only communication between modules
  • Zero dependencies up (no #include "../")
  • Never cmake ..
